About
Laguna Beach is home to the Festival of Arts, which produces two world-class events in the summer from early July to late August. Set in an open-air gallery, the Festival of Arts Fine Art Show features the work of over 100 award-winning local artists. The Festival showcases a variety of mediums and styles for avid collectors and festival goers to browse and purchase directly from the artists. In addition to the artwork on display, the summer event calendar with live music, wine tasting, art classes and more. And when the sun goes down, the lights go up on one of the most unique theatrical performances in the world, the Pageant of the Masters. Each night in the outdoor amphitheater, works of art are re-created with real people posing in elaborate costumes and extravagant sets. Know the saying "Life imitates art"? You need to see how the professionals do it! Early ticket purchase is recommended, as this is a highly sought-after event that draws art enthusiasts from around the world.

My wife drug me to one of these shows about 12 years ago. We have been going ever since, I am still in awe every time. The transformation of people into works of art is pretty dang amazing. Tips, go early, park your car, walk around town, get something to eat or go to the park area with your own snacks and drinks (Yes they will allow you to bring wine into the venue) Bring binoculars, bring a seat cushion if your but can't stand sitting for a long time, check the temps and bring a blanket or light jacket as it can get chilly. Get LOGE tickets if you can afford them, don't sit in the first three or 4 rows as it's too close to appreciate the art on stage at that range and you will miss some things that happen on the sides of the stage. Don't show up late and try to find your seats, it will frustrate you and really irritate those who have to be interrupted in the opening moments of this great show.

This was my 3rd visit and I recommend this wonderful experience to all. You can google this event but nothing can prepare you for the presentation of master painting you will see in this unique style. It will become an annual event. Some tips are:
1. Go early and have dinner at Alissa’s. Parking in town or the Pageant lot is easy even with crowds.
2. Go an hour early and peruse the wonderful exhibit and sale of local art before the show.
3. Take water as it is outrageously expensive, $5.00 a bottled.
4. There are restaurants inside the theatre, but pricey. Might as well get a great meal in the village.
5. No photography equipment. They are serious about this.
6. You don’t need the most expensive tickets as the viewing is good in all seats. However, binoculars are good even if close to view the details.
7. If you come to the show from the south, PCH (the coast hey fir you non natives) is a good choice when exiting. The Toll Road is also good but that can back up as most people use that.
8. Bring a jacket, yes it is California, because you are in the coast and the show gets over at 11:00 PM. It gets chilly!
I’m sure you will enjoy the show and make it an annual event. I think it runs Tues thru Sunday most of August into September, check this on the web where you buy your tickets. Also, be sure to get your will call tickets outside before entering. Enjoy snd see you next year!

Very disappointing. Left at intermission. Attended 2 years ago and loved it. The format change with singers and dancers and even a boat that moves across the stage seemed very cheesy. Go back to the original format of living art. It's great when they "take you behind the scenes" and show how a "painting " is constructed. It's also great when someone deliberately moves at the end of a scene. However in 2023 they turned the festival into sort of a variety show. Terrible overall. Go back to the original approach.
